WooCommerce-500K跳跃式订单编号?

时间:2021-10-11 作者:Joel P

我们经营着一个WooCommerce网站,上周注意到我们的订单数量大幅增加了500000(例如8088到508098)。这让我们的履行团队感到震惊。

我知道WooCommerce订单号是从wp\\U posts ID创建的。我们在订单号中看到小跳转(5-20)是很正常的,因为该表包括其他post类型,并且通常在店铺订单之间创建其他记录。

我检查了wp\\u posts表,果然,ID字段中出现了巨大的跳跃。我还注意到,wp\\U用户的ID增加了1000(例如446到1447)。

enter image description here

我回顾了我的步骤,试图在注意到问题之前注意到我最近所做的任何更改:

几页上的一些小编辑将几页上的页面状态从“已发布”更改为“草稿”,设置了一些301重定向,在我们的Web主机上创建了一个新的登台实例,我怀疑我们的主机在创建登台实例时使用的部分过程是;“准备金”;ID号,以便以后如果临时站点与活动站点合并,则不会有重复的ID号。

为了验证我的理论,我创建了第二个登台实例,果然,现场的ID又增加了50万。

我与主机支持人员进行了长时间的交谈,他们坚持认为临时站点不是原因。他们声称这个问题是由一个插件引起的,尽管他们不能告诉我是哪个插件或如何/为什么。

之前是否有其他人经历过订单/身份证号码的大幅跳跃?这可能是插件问题吗?我如何确认原因?谢谢

1 个回复
最合适的回答,由SO网友:Joel P 整理而成

解决方法:在与主机支持人员(WPX.net)进行了更多测试和交谈后,他们最终确认问题出在他们的临时站点创建过程中。

"E;从现在起,我们将尝试修复整个ID更改,或者至少发出一条警告消息"E;

相关推荐

拥有2个MySQL用户安全吗?

我们有一个WooCommerce网站,它只有一个数据库。在wp配置中。php I设置与数据库的连接:user1 name_of_db psw_for_db_user 我们在办公室安装了一个ERP软件,我们购买了一个软件,可以在ERP和WooCommerce之间同步一些数据(订单、价格、库存…)。该软件(位于ERP和WC之间)需要直接连接到WordPress的数据库。我可以创建一个新的用户和密码来从该软件连接到数据库吗?它安全吗?或者我们将遇到WordPress/WooCommer